Перейти до основного
Office
Обчислювані елементи в програмі Excel і службах Excel Services

Обчислювані елементи в програмі Excel і службах Excel Services

Microsoft Excel 2013 пропонує різні можливості бізнес-аналітики, які дають змогу створювати потужні звіти, системи показників і приладні дошки. Нові та покращені можливості передбачають можливість створення обчислюваних елементів, наприклад обчислюваних мір, обчислюваних учасників і обчислюваних полів. Прочитайте цю статтю, щоб дізнатися про обчислювані елементи, а також про те, чи підтримуються вони в службах Excel Services.

Обчислювані компоненти в службах Excel Services

У Excel користувачі можуть створювати обчислювані елементи, які містять обчислювані міри, обчислювані учасникита Обчислювані поля. Обчислювані елементи дають змогу визначати й використовувати користувацькі обчислення та набори об'єктів, які не існують в базах даних, які використовуються для створення звітів зведених діаграм або звітів зведених таблиць.

Якщо у вас є книга, яка містить обчислювані елементи, ви можете надати спільний доступ до книги іншим користувачам, завантаживши її до бібліотеки SharePoint. Залежно від того, як настроєно середовище SharePoint, користувачі можуть зазвичай переглядати та використовувати книги, які містять обчислювані елементи у вікні браузера. Проте деякі середовища можуть не підтримувати цю можливість.

Якщо ваша організація використовує Office Web Apps Server поруч із сервером SharePoint Server 2013 (локально), то у службах Excel Services (SharePoint server 2013) або веб-програмі Excel Web App (Office Web Apps Server)використовується для відтворення книг у вікні браузера. Це рішення може вплинути на те, чи можна переглядати книги, які містять Обчислювані поля (створені за допомогою надбудови Power Pivot для Excel) у вікні браузера.

У наведеній нижче таблиці підсумовано, чи підтримуються Обчислювані компоненти в службах Excel Services (SharePoint Server 2013), Excel Web App (Office Web Apps Server) і Інтернет-версія Excel (у службі SharePoint Online).

Обчислюваний елемент

Служби Excel Services (SharePoint Server 2013, локальні)

Excel Web App (Office Web Apps, на локальному комп'ютері)

Інтернет-версія Excel (у SharePoint Online )

Обчислювані показники

Так

Так

Так, якщо джерела даних, які використовуються, підтримуються у службі SharePoint Online. Дивіться використання зовнішніх даних у книгах у службі SharePoint Online.

Обчислювані учасники

Так

Так

Так, якщо джерела даних, які використовуються, підтримуються у службі SharePoint Online. Дивіться використання зовнішніх даних у книгах у службі SharePoint Online.

Обчислювані поля

Так

Ні.

Можливості Power Pivot, включно з обчислюваними полями та моделями даних, не підтримуються в Office Web Apps сервері (локально).

Так, якщо джерела даних, які використовуються, підтримуються у службі SharePoint Online. Дивіться використання зовнішніх даних у книгах у службі SharePoint Online.

Щоб отримати докладніші відомості, ознайомтеся з такими ресурсами:

Увага!:  Якщо ви намагаєтеся переглянути книгу, яка містить обчислювані елементи (або непідтримувані функції) у вікні браузера, і з'являється повідомлення про помилку, яке вказує на те, що книга не підтримується, спробуйте відкрити книгу в Excel 2013.

На початок сторінки

Що таке обчислювані показники?

Обчислювана міра – це настроюване обчислення, яке можна створити в Excel під час роботи з багатовимірними даними, які зберігаються в службах аналізу SQL Server. Обчислювані показники корисні для визначення обчислень, які можуть ще не існувати в базі даних. Приклади настроюваного обчислення можуть містити будь-яку з наведених нижче дій.

  • Міра квоти збуту, що використовує певну формулу

  • Відсоток від загальної міри для об'єктів у групі

  • Валовий прибуток, у якому використовується комплексний запит

  • Міра прибутку, що використовує суму валового прибутку та вартості продукту

Під час створення обчислюваного виміру ви визначаєте запит багатовимірних виразів (багатовимірного ВИРАЗУ). Це можна легко зробити за допомогою діалогового вікна "обчислена міра" в програмі Excel, яка дає змогу використовувати функції перетягування, щоб настроїти запит.

Створення обчислюваного виміру в Excel

  1. Створіть звіт зведеної таблиці або звіт зведеної діаграми, використовуючи дані, що містяться в кубі служб аналізу.

  2. На вкладці аналізувати в групі обчислення натисніть кнопку Знаряддя для OLAP > обчисленої міри багатовимірного виразу. Відкриється діалогове вікно нова обчислена лінійка .

  3. У полі ім'я вкажіть ім'я для обчислюваного виміру.

  4. (Цей крок необов'язковий.) Щоб указати розташування обчислюваного заходу в списку полів зведеної таблиці (або поля зведеної діаграми), виконайте одну або обидві з наведених нижче дій.

    • Використовуйте список Група мір , щоб указати, де має відображатися обчислена міра у списку полів зведеної таблиці (або полів зведеної діаграми). Якщо ви не вкажете групу мір, обчислена міра відображатиметься в групі значення.

    • У полі папка введіть ім'я, щоб створити папку відображення для обчислюваного виміру.

  5. На вкладці поля й елементи перетягніть елемент (наприклад, "міра") до області багатовимірного виразу .

  6. Додайте таку операцію, як-от +,-,/або * після елемента в області багатовимірного виразу .

  7. На вкладці поля й елементи перетягніть інший елемент до області багатовимірного виразу .

  8. Повторіть кроки 5-7, доки не буде створено елементи та формулу.
    Наприклад, якщо під час створення обчислюваного заходу "дохід", в області Багатовимірний вираз може знадобитися запит, який нагадує
    [Measures].[Product Cost]+[Measures].[Gross Profit]

  9. Натисніть кнопку перевірити Багатовимірний вираз , щоб переконатися, що запит працюватиме належним чином.

  10. Натисніть кнопку OK , щоб створити обчислений крок.

  11. Щоб використовувати обчислені міри в звіті, виберіть його в списку поля зведеної таблиці (або поля зведеної діаграми). Ви знайдете його в розташуванні, вказаному на кроці 4.

Примітка.: Оскільки обчислена міра багатовимірного виразу Excel використовується для створення обчислення певного сеансу для джерела даних служб аналізу SQL Server, Обчислювана міра буде обмежено сеансом та підключенням до джерела даних, який ви використовували. Дізнайтеся більше про створення обчислюваних учасників сеансу.

На початок сторінки

Що таке обчислювані учасники?

Обчислюваний учасник – це набір учасників, які можна визначати в Excel під час роботи з багатовимірними даними, які зберігаються в службах аналізу серверів. Обчислювані учасники корисні для визначення наборів елементів, які можуть ще не існувати в базі даних. Приклади цих користувацьких наборів можна додавати будь-які з таких дій:

  • Область, яка складається з певних географічних областей, таких як країни, регіони або стани

  • Група продуктів, які розраховують на суму квоти представника збуту

  • Набір рекламних заходів, пов'язаних із певною маркетинговою кампанією

Подібно до обчислюваних дій, коли ви створюєте обчислюваний учасник, ви визначаєте Запит багатовимірного виразу. Це можна легко зробити за допомогою діалогового вікна «обчислюваний учасник» у програмі Excel, яка дає змогу налаштувати запит за допомогою функції перетягування та перетягування.

Примітка.: Під час роботи зі зведеною таблицею в програмі Excel, щоб додати обчислюваний учасник, ви не зможете скасувати вибір у розкривному списку списку полів, якщо джерело даних підключено до сервера, на якому запущено SQL Server 2008 або ранішої версії. Якщо джерело даних підключено до сервера, на якому запущено SQL Server 2008 R2 або пізнішу версію, можна вибрати та скасувати вибір обчислюваного елемента в розкривному списку фільтр.

Створення обчислюваного елемента в Excel

  1. Створіть звіт зведеної таблиці або звіт зведеної діаграми, використовуючи дані, що містяться в кубі служб аналізу.

  2. На вкладці аналізувати в групі обчислення натисніть кнопку Знаряддя для OLAP > обчислюваний компонент багатовимірного виразу. Відкриється діалогове вікно новий обчислюваний компонент .

  3. У полі ім'я вкажіть ім'я для обчислюваного елемента.

  4. Використовуйте список батьківської ієрархії , щоб указати, де має бути обчислюваний учасник, у списку поля зведеної таблиці (або поля зведеної діаграми).
    Зверніть особливу увагу на те, що ви вибрали. Щоб використовувати його у звіті зведеної таблиці (або звіті зведеної діаграми), потрібно знати, де вказано обчислюваний учасник.

  5. На вкладці поля й елементи перетягніть елемент (наприклад, ієрархію розмірності) до області багатовимірного виразу .

  6. Додайте таку операцію, як-от +,-,/або * після елемента в області багатовимірного виразу .

  7. На вкладці поля й елементи перетягніть інший елемент до області багатовимірного виразу .

  8. Повторіть кроки 5-7, доки не буде створено елементи та формулу.
    Наприклад, якщо ви створюєте обчислюваний учасник під назвою "основні продукти", які містять усі категорії "Товари", в області багатовимірного виразу, можливо, є запит,
    який нагадує[Product].[Product Categories]-[Product].[Product Categories].[Category].&[4]-[Product].[Product Categories].[Category].&[3]

  9. Натисніть кнопку перевірити Багатовимірний вираз , щоб переконатися, що запит працюватиме належним чином.

  10. Натисніть кнопку OK , щоб створити обчислюваний елемент.

  11. Щоб додати обчислюваний учасник до звіту зведеної таблиці (або звіту зведеної діаграми), виконайте наведені нижче дії.

    1. Переконайтеся, що для звіту вибрано принаймні один крок.

    2. У списку поля зведеної таблиці (або поля зведеної діаграми) розгорніть батьківський вимір, указаний на кроці 4.

    3. Установіть прапорець поруч із ієрархією розмірності, яка відповідає ієрархії, яку ви використовували для створення обчислюваного учасника. У звіті відображаються відомості про всі учасники групи, включно з обчислюваним учасником, який ви створили.

  12. (Необов’язково). Щоб відобразити відомості лише для обчислюваного учасника у звіті, виконайте наведені нижче дії.

    1. У списку поля зведеної таблиці (або поля зведеної діаграми) наведіть вказівник миші на ієрархію вимірів, що містить обчислюваний учасник.

    2. Коли з'явиться стрілка вниз, натисніть кнопку (або торкніться його), щоб відкрити діалогове вікно Вибір поля .

    3. Зніміть прапорці поруч з усіма елементами, окрім обчислюваного створеного учасника.

На початок сторінки

Що таке Обчислювані поля?

Обчислювані поля корисні, коли потрібно створити обчислюваний елемент у зведеній таблиці або звіті, який не використовує багатовимірні дані, які зберігаються в службах аналізу, але замість цього використовуються дані в моделі даних у книзі, створені за допомогою функції Power Pivot в Excel. Значення в обчислюваних полях можна змінити на основі контексту. Контекст визначається за виділеннями рядків, стовпців, фільтрів або настроюваної формули за допомогою виразів аналізу даних (DAX) унадбудові PowerPivot.

Подібно до обчислюваних мір і обчислюваних учасників, Обчислювані поля перелічено в списку полів зведеної таблиці (або поля зведеної діаграми), як правило, у групі значення. Для створення обчислюваного поля доступні кілька варіантів.

Створення обчислюваного поля в Excel

Докладні відомості про створення та роботу з обчислюваними полями наведено в таких ресурсах:

На початок сторінки

Примітка.:  Цю сторінку перекладено за допомогою засобу автоматичного перекладу, тому вона може містити смислові, синтаксичні або граматичні помилки. Ми вважаємо, що цей вміст стане вам у пригоді. Повідомте нас, чи була ця інформація корисною. Для довідки цю статтю можна переглянути англійською мовою.

Удосконалення навичок роботи з Office
Ознайомтеся з навчальними матеріалами
Отримуйте нові функції раніше за інших
Приєднайтеся до оцінювачів Office

Ця інформація корисна?

Дякуємо за ваш відгук!

Дякуємо, що знайшли час і надіслали нам відгук! Можливо, у нас не буде часу відповісти на кожен коментар, але докладемо максимум зусиль, щоб переглянути їх усі. Вас цікавить, як ми використовуємо ваші відгуки?

×